"Satan's number" commonly refers to 666, which is associated with the devil in Christian tradition. This number appears in the Book of Revelation in the Bible. It has been interpreted as a symbol of evil or an embodiment of the Antichrist.

In the Bible, Satan is not explicitly identified as the Antichrist; rather, he is portrayed as a separate entity representing evil and opposition to God. The term "Antichrist" is primarily associated with figures in the New Testament, particularly in the letters of John, where it refers to individuals or forces that deny Christ and oppose His teachings. While both Satan and the Antichrist embody opposition to God, they are distinct concepts within Christian theology.
